
Creating a personal brand is no longer reserved for celebrities and big corporations. Today, anyone with dedication can become a recognized figure in their niche. While it won't happen overnight, utilizing personal branding tools like social media can help you attract a substantial following to your platforms.
Find Your Niche
One crucial aspect of personal branding is selecting the right niche. It's essential to focus on an area where you can excel compared to others. By becoming an expert in a specific topic, you set yourself apart and establish credibility within that niche.
Inject Personality Into Your Brand
Your personal brand should reflect your unique personality and style. Differentiate yourself by infusing your content with your individual perspective and voice. This approach helps you stand out and connect with your audience on a deeper level.
Create Your Brand Identity
Investing in the visual aspects of your brand, such as logo design and website aesthetics, is crucial. A well-designed brand identity not only creates a memorable impression but also enhances your credibility and recognition across various online platforms.
Develop Your Personal Site
Having your website is vital for reinforcing your personal brand. By consistently publishing high-quality content on your site, you can strengthen your online presence and direct traffic to your platform, establishing yourself as an authority in your field.
Craft a Content and Social Strategy
Your content and social media strategy play a significant role in building your personal brand. Creating valuable, engaging content tailored to your audience's preferences can help you attract followers and generate leads. Additionally, choosing the right social platforms to engage with your target audience is essential for brand visibility.

Utilize Guest Blogging
Guest blogging on established platforms can expand your reach and introduce you to new audiences. By contributing content to reputable sites in your industry, you can enhance your credibility and drive traffic back to your website, further solidifying your personal brand.
Seek Mentorship
Building a personal brand is a journey that often requires guidance from experienced professionals. Mentors can provide valuable insights, advice, and support to help you navigate the challenges of establishing yourself as an industry expert.
Establishing a personal brand takes time, effort, and dedication. By following these steps and staying true to your unique voice and style, you can position yourself as a trusted authority in your niche.

What is the difference between advertising and marketing?
Advertising is a type of communication that promotes products and brands. Advertising usually has a clear call to action, such as “Buy now!” Or “Click Here.”
Marketing, on the other hand is a way to communicate your company's vision, mission, and values with potential customers. Marketing also helps build relationships with current customers and prospects.
If you sell shoes online, for example, marketing can be used to tell the story of who you are and what your offer. Talk about your values, philosophy, and dedication to quality. Perhaps you could give testimonials from happy customers. To encourage people to visit your site, you could also create an event that gives away shoes free of charge.
Marketing, or telling stories, is in essence about telling stories. Advertising is about selling goods.
